Gilnahirk is a public moorland course that was founded in 1983. It is ideal for those just looking for a hassle free, value-for-money round wherever they want. It can be hilly at times but is still a relatively easy stretch of the legs. It is an 18-hole course with wonderful views as it makes its way through the countryside. The course is located on the Upper Braniel Road in the Castlereagh Hills and is easily accessible from most parts of Greater Belfast, Down and Antrim. The course was just recently extended to 18 holes and a new clubhouse was also constructed, so visitors will enjoy the new surroundings in every way.
